Subject: Re: [PATCH] sched: CPU hotplug race vs. set_cpus_allowed()
Date: Fri, 23 Jun 2006 10:18:15 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20060623081815.GA919@elte.hu>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<449BA349.6040901@openvz.org>
* Kirill Korotaev <dev@openvz.org> wrote:
> Looks like there is a race between set_cpus_allowed() and
> move_task_off_dead_cpu(). __migrate_task() doesn't report any err
> code, so task can be left on its runqueue if its cpus_allowed mask
> changed so that dest_cpu is not longer a possible target. Also,
> chaning cpus_allowed mask requires rq->lock being held.
